Methods for Identification and Validation of G-Quadruplex Sequences in Legumes
Surabhi Singh1, Tanya Mathur1, Khushboo Gupta1
1Department of Life Sciences, School of Natural Sciences, Shiv Nadar University, Uttar Pradesh, India.
Methods in Molecular Biology (Clifton, N.J.)
|January 2, 2020
Summary
This study explores G-quadruplexes, a noncanonical DNA structure, in plant genomes. We present computational and experimental methods to identify and validate G-quadruplex forming sequences (GQSes) in legumes and other plants.
Area of Science:
- Genomics
- Molecular Biology
- Bioinformatics
Background:
- DNA can adopt various secondary structures beyond the canonical double helix.
- Noncanonical DNA structures like G-quadruplexes are emerging as key regulatory elements in cellular processes.
- Understanding G-quadruplexes in plant genomes is crucial for deciphering novel regulatory mechanisms.
Purpose of the Study:
- To outline methods for probing G-quadruplex presence in plant genomes, specifically legumes.
- To describe in silico approaches for identifying potential G-quadruplex forming sequences (GQSes).
- To detail in vitro experimental validation of GQS formation.
Main Methods:
- In silico identification of G-quadruplex forming sequences (GQSes) using computational algorithms.
- In vitro experimental techniques to confirm the formation of G-quadruplex structures.
- Application of these methods to legume and other plant genomic DNA.
Main Results:
- Established computational pipelines for predicting GQSes in plant DNA.
- Validated the formation of predicted G-quadruplexes using experimental assays.
- Demonstrated the feasibility of G-quadruplex analysis in diverse plant genomes.
Conclusions:
- G-quadruplexes represent a significant, yet underexplored, layer of regulation in plant genomes.
- The presented in silico and in vitro methods provide a robust framework for G-quadruplex research in plants.
- Further investigation into plant G-quadruplexes could reveal novel insights into gene regulation and cellular functions.
